Rear End before and after!

Started the "back axle project" at the end of August this year. Darn, that seems a long time ago!!
Here's the beast before

Here is the finished product (well very nearly!)- Stripped, sandblasted for 1 hour 5 minutes non stop! Etch primed, white primer, red smoothrite sprayed on and polished. Then, complete with stainless polished hard lines, stainless braided flexy (courtesy of uk89camaro), rebuilt and painted slaves, chrome diff cover secured with 10 polished stainless cap (allen) headed bolts, chromed anti roll bar, chrome U bolts, chromed anti roll bar spacer bracket, polished stainless brake pin spacer plates, new oil seals, LSD additive (£8 for a small tube!!) and new oil, brake backplate to casing threads drilled out and polished cap headed bolts and nylocs used instead. Phew. And that is only the back axle. No wonder this rebuild has taken 4 years so far! Almost there though.
